RALEIGH – Rep. Dale Folwell, R-Forsyth, filed a bill Thursday protecting unborn children from violent assaults and murder. A version of the bill has been filed regularly for more than two decades, but it never has gotten a committee hearing. Folwell says he’s confident it will pass this year.

The bill would add murder, manslaughter, and assault charges against unborn children to the state’s criminal code. If someone kills a pregnant woman and her child dies as a result of the attack or accident, the person also could be charged for the unborn child’s death.
